beatzaplentyandClaude Sonnet 4.6 2df53fd5d7 chore(secrets): Phase 4 — remove stale sops.yaml anchors and re-encrypt
Check NixOS configurations / eval-hosts (pull_request) Successful in 10m21s
Remove four stale age key anchors from .sops.yaml that correspond to
non-lxc build-type variants that were never deployed (or are now
superseded by their lxc-* counterparts):

  &docker   → superseded by &lxc-docker (active running host)
  &server   → superseded by &lxc-server (active running host)
  &nix-cache → superseded by &lxc-nix-cache (active running host)
  &nix-minimal → superseded by &lxc-minimal (active running host)

Also remove the secrets/docker.yaml creation_rules block entirely since
that file does not exist.

Re-encrypt secrets/common.yaml, secrets/nix-cache.yaml, and
secrets/server.yaml with sops updatekeys to drop the stale recipients.
The four removed keys can no longer decrypt these files.

Update README.md and CLAUDE.md to clarify that deployed lxc-* hosts
now use clan vars (vars/per-machine/<target>/openssh/) rather than the
gitignored host-keys/ directory.

beatzaplentyandClaude Sonnet 5 9cbaf1a070 Enable QEMU guest agent on Proxmox VMs; register lxc-gui sops key
Check NixOS configurations / eval-hosts (pull_request) Successful in 16m19s
create-proxmox-resource.sh's `qm create` never passed --agent, so despite
services.qemuGuest.enable = true being set on every host, Proxmox never
created the virtio-serial channel the guest agent needs -- qm guest exec
and the UI's IP-address display silently never worked for any VM this
script created. Found while live-testing every lxc-*/proxmox-* build type
against pve.sweet.home for an end-to-end flake audit.

Also registers a fresh sops age key for lxc-gui (no prior registration
existed), generated while testing that target live -- needed before
lxc-gui can be deployed with working secrets.

beatzaplentyandClaude Sonnet 5 71d052e737 Migrate live secrets to sops-nix (Milestone 2)
Audited the working tree and full git history for committed secrets
(gitleaks + trufflehog + manual grep, see secrets-inventory.md, kept
local/gitignored per the spec). Found: a password hash shared by root
and the nixos user across every host, two live Beszel monitoring
tokens, and a GitHub fine-grained PAT embedded in a home-manager
nix.conf.

Migrates all of them to sops-nix:
- .sops.yaml + secrets/*.yaml, encrypted for admin + the age keys
  derived (via ssh-to-age) from each live host's existing SSH host
  key — no new key material transferred to any machine.
- users.users.{root,nixos}.hashedPasswordFile replaces the inline
  hashedPassword shared by every target.
- The GitHub PAT moves from a home-manager-managed, store-visible
  nix.conf to a sops.templates-rendered file included via nix.conf's
  native !include, system-wide instead of per-user.
- Beszel TOKEN moves from `environment` (store-visible) to
  `environmentFile` (runtime-only via sops.templates); the dead
  commented-out docker token is removed from the tree entirely.

Added a tracked pre-commit hook (gitleaks protect --staged, wired via
core.hooksPath) so a secret can't be committed by accident again, and
documented the sops workflow in README.md.

Structural verification only: all 17 flake targets evaluate, and
`nix build --dry-run --no-link` succeeds for the three currently
deployed hosts. Per CLAUDE.md, actual `nixos-rebuild switch` — the
step that confirms secrets decrypt and services start on a real
machine — is left for manual verification.

Git history still contains the original plaintext secrets; scrubbing
history (Milestone 3) and rotating every credential (Milestone 4) are
separate, deliberately gated steps per remove-sensetive-info-refactor.md.
